I. GENERAL INFORMATION & SAFETY
WARNING: IT MAY BE DANGEROUS TO LEAVE YOUR CHILD
UNATTENDED.
WARNING: DO NOT LET YOUR CHILD PLAY WITH THIS PRODUCT.
WARNING: ALWAYS USE THE RESTRAINT SYSTEM.
WARNING! ENSURE YOUR CHILD IS CLEAR OF MOVING PARTS
WHILE MAKING ADJUSTMENTS OR OPENING OR FOLDING THE
STROLLER.
Your child`s safety is your responsibility. Always use the harness system to prevent
your child from falling or sliding out of the seat. This vehicle is suitable for one child
only.
follow all instructions carefully to avoid incorrect handling as this can impair the
stroller's correct function.
FROM 6 MONTHS UP TO MAx. 15 KG (EN1888 TESTED) –
ADDITIONAL QUALITY CONTROLS UP TO 20 KG CHILD WEIGHT
AND 2.5 KG ADDITIONAL LOAD (TESTED BY INTERTEK)
Use of this stroller with a child weighing more than 20 kg will cause excessive wear
and tear on the stroller.
WARNING: ALWAYS USE THE CROTCH STRAP IN COMBINATION
WITH THE WAIST BELT.
The harness always needs to be attached and adjusted correctly. if not adjusted
correctly according to the instructions the stability of the stroller will be affected.
WARNING: USE A HARNESS SYSTEM AS SOON AS THE CHILD
CAN SIT UNAIDED
The harness and seat belt do not replace the permanent supervision by an adult.
WARNING: THIS PRODUCT IS NOT SUITABLE FOR RUNNING OR
SKATING.
- To attach an additional full harness system for safety reasons 'D' rings
(according to En13210 or BS6684) are provided.
- The child should be clear of any moving parts while making adjustments.
Prevent children from grabbing the stroller while folding and unfolding, as
fingers can become trapped and scissoring actions are unavoidable.
WARNING: ANY LOAD ATTACHED TO THE HANDLES AFFECTS
THE STABILITY OF THE STROLLER.
Do not carry additional children, do not hang shopping bags from the
handlebars or carry shopping bags on the stroller except in the stroller's
basket. maximum load 2 kg. otherwise the stroller is likely to become unstable.
overloading can also damage the vehicle.
